Originally Posted by CampSpringsJohn
I think some SD's need the 45 degree elbow. Mine didn't. I have heard of some using pvc pipe, but that restricts the intake to about 3 and a half inches.
The only SD that needs a 45° pipe is an early 99 running the stock early 99 intake, which many early's got updated to the late intake. The fancy 45° for the SD's that clay sells is designed to get rid of the stock hose past the CCV coupler. I think I'm the one that gave him that idea and he still hasn't sent me one to try
